kidney
Cyproan Tablet requires caution in severe kidney disease. Dosage adjustment may be necessary. Consult your doctor.

alcohol
Cyproan Tablet can lead to increased drowsiness when combined with alcohol. It's important to be cautious when consuming alcohol while taking this medication, as it could intensify the drowsiness effect.

driving
Exercise caution when driving while using Cyproan Tablet. It may lead to dizziness, sedation, and hypotension in elderly patients, impacting driving ability.

pregnancy
Cyproan Tablet is generally safe for use during pregnancy based on animal studies with minimal adverse effects. Human studies are limited, so consult your doctor.

breastfeeding
Cyproan Tablet is likely safe while breastfeeding, as per limited data. However, it may affect breastfeeding if used to reduce prolactin levels. Therefore, be cautious and consult a doctor.
